Grasping the Origins of Discord Concerning Self-Perception:

Discord relating to physical appearance typically derives from a fundamental social expectation to conform to unattainable ideals of beauty. These ideals, frequently spread by mass media, advertising, and networking sites, can cause:

Internalized Self-Criticism: Individuals, especially females, may absorb these standards, contributing to self-doubt, body dissatisfaction, and even eating disorders.
Comparison and Competition: Perpetual contact with perfected pictures can foster a atmosphere of rivalry, resulting in feelings of inadequacy and diminished self-regard.
The Objectification of Women: The emphasis on physical appearance, particularly in the situation of breasts, can lead to the objectification and sensualization of girls, devaluing them to their physical attributes.
These societal pressures can produce tension within connections, contributing to:

Communication Problems: Difficulty in expressing concerns about self-perception or cultural influences without sensing condemned or dismissed.
Relationship Tension: Ill will and conflict can develop when couples hold varying perspectives on body image or have different encounters with cultural influences.
Emotional Distress: Individuals may experience anxiety, depression, or other psychological problems due to the continuous pressure to adhere to idealized standards of attractiveness.
Preparing for Difficult Conversations About Body Image:

Before initiating a conversation about self-perception, it's essential to:

Generate a Safe and Supportive Environment: Select a moment and place where you and your companion sense comfortable and secure to convey your ideas and feelings without apprehension of criticism or criticism.
Think about Your Own Body Image: Understand your own connection with your physical self and how cultural influences have influenced you.
Concentrate on Empathy and Compassion: Approach the conversation with empathy and a authentic longing to understand your companion's perspective.
Establish Clear Limits: Establish distinct lines for the talk, making sure that both parties experience respected and heard.

Efficient Communication Techniques:

Engaged Listening: Focus intently on what your companion is communicating, both verbally and through body language. Acknowledge their feelings and validate their encounters, even if you don't share the same outlook.
"I" Statements: Communicate your own feelings and situations utilizing "statements from your perspective, such as "I feel concerned when I see..." or "I have concerns that..." This stops accusing or charging your significant other.
Question Societal Standards Together: Participate in open and honest discussions about the idealized standards of attractiveness reinforced by the media and the community. Dispute these expectations jointly and explore different perspectives.
Center on Health and Well-being: Shift the attention from physical appearance to total well-being. Encourage wholesome practices, like working out, food intake, and self-care, that promote both corporeal and psychological health.
Find Assistance: In the event that you or your companion are facing challenges with body image issues, think about looking for help from a counselor specializing in body image concerns.
